:e12:can someone plz tell me why drivers always pull out on a roundabout, when your heading straight towards them

Actually, this is a bit of a grey area panther. If you are on the roundabout, those waiting to get on should give way to you! However, once they are on, it is the responsibility of the driver behind (i.e. YOU!) to adjust the speed to the vehicle in front.

I doubt that other drivers take into consideration how old your vehicle is OR how fast it can go.
